WebJan 4, 2024 · Affect is usually a verb that means to change. When affect is a noun, it means a type of behavior, disposition, feeling, or emotion. Effect is usually a verb that means to … WebAffect is usually a verb meaning "to produce an effect upon," as in "the weather affected his mood." Effect is usually a noun meaning "a change that results when something is done or happens," as in "computers have had a huge effect on our lives." There are exceptions, but if you think of affect as a verb and effect as ... WebJan 16, 2024 · • Affect is a verb – “to affect” – meaning to influence or have an impact on something. • Effect is the noun – “an effect (a positive or a negative effect) is the result of being affected by something. Warning There is also a verb “to effect”, which means to bring something about – “to effect a change”.
